Rob Holding undergoes his medical to join Crystal Palace from Arsenal

That’s right. According to transfer guru Fabrizio Romano, there is currently a medical test ongoing for Rob Holding at Crystal Palace, in a £4m deal for the English defender to leave Arsenal.

While £4m doesn’t look like a big fee, and it certainly isn’t, it’s somewhat forgiven by the fact that the original investment is doubled. In July 2016, Arsenal signed Rob Holding permanently from Bolton for £2m (as per the BBC).

I don’t want to be too harsh on Rob Holding, as he did have some good moments. For example, his best performance in an Arsenal shirt came in the FA Cup final where his defensive masterclass granted the club a major honour. Further, he was known for coming on late in the game and tightening the defence – So his time in North London wasn’t all doom and gloom.
